Guy Ritchie
Guy Stuart Ritchie (born 10 September 1968) is an English filmmaker known primarily for British comedy gangster films and large-scale action-adventure films.
Ritchie left school at the age of 15, and worked in entry-level jobs in the film industry before going on to direct television commercials. In 1995, he directed a short film, The Hard Case, followed by the crime comedy Lock, Stock and Two Smoking Barrels (1998), his feature-length directorial debut. He gained recognition with his second film, Snatch (2000), which found critical and commercial success. Following Snatch, Ritchie directed Swept Away (2002), a critically panned box-office bomb starring Madonna, to whom Ritchie was married between 2000 and 2008. He went on to direct Revolver (2005) and RocknRolla (2008), which were less successful and received mixed reviews. In 2009 and 2011, he directed the box-office hits Sherlock Holmes and its sequel, Sherlock Holmes: A Game of Shadows starring Robert Downey Jr. as the title character. The former was nominated for Academy Awards in Best Original Score and Best Art Direction.
His other directed films include The Man from U.N.C.L.E. (2015), based on the 1960s television series, King Arthur: Legend of the Sword (2017), and Aladdin (2019), Disney's live-action adaptation of their 1992 animated film, which grossed over $1 billion worldwide, becoming one of the highest-grossing films in 2019 and the highest-grossing film of Ritchie's career. In 2019, he returned to crime comedy with The Gentlemen (2019), which was mostly well received and a commercial success. He subsequently reteamed with Jason Statham on the action films Wrath of Man (2021) and Operation Fortune: Ruse de Guerre (2023). His second film of 2023, The Covenant, received generally positive reviews.

Madonna
Madonna Louise Veronica Ciccone, nota semplicemente come Madonna (Bay City, 16 agosto 1958) è una cantautrice e attrice statunitense.
Celebre a livello internazionale sin dai primi anni ottanta e considerata un'icona culturale del ventesimo e del ventunesimo secolo, Madonna è definita The Queen of Pop (la "Regina del Pop") per le numerose innovazioni apportate alla musica pop e per aver ridefinito i canoni del ruolo della donna all'interno dell'industria musicale. Le opere di Madonna, che incorporano temi sociali, politici, sessuali e religiosi, hanno suscitato sia polemiche che consensi da parte della critica. Tra i suoi album più acclamati Like a Virgin (1984), True Blue (1986) e Like a Prayer (1989), così come il vincitore del Grammy Award per il miglior album pop Ray of Light (1998) e Confessions on a Dance Floor (2005), anch'esso vincitore di un Grammy.
Come imprenditrice, Madonna ha fondato una compagnia chiamata Maverick (compresa l'etichetta Maverick Records) nel 1992. Altre sue creazioni includono design di moda, libri per bambini, centri benessere e cinema. Collabora a varie organizzazioni benefiche, avendo fondato la Ray of Light Foundation nel 1998 e Raising Malawi nel 2006. Secondo il Guinness dei primati, Madonna è l'artista femminile dalle maggiori vendite della storia della musica, con all'attivo oltre 400 milioni di dischi in tutto il mondo, di cui 83 milioni nei soli Stati Uniti d'America (sommati tra 64,5 di album e 18,5 di singoli), il che la rende l’artista femminile con maggiori vendite della storia.
Insieme a Whitney Houston, è la cantante con più dischi venduti negli anni ottanta, con 355 settimane nella Billboard Hot 100 e 21 hit certificate. È inoltre l'artista ad aver piazzato più DVD musicali alla prima posizione nella Billboard 200 negli USA, con nove titoli fino allo Sticky & Sweet Tour del 2010, che ha detenuto per 13 anni il record come tour più redditizio della storia per un'artista femminile, venendo superato nel 2024 dal The Eras Tour di Taylor Swift.
Nella sua carriera ha vinto numerosi premi, tra cui 5 Billboard Music Awards e 7 Grammy Awards. Ha intrapreso anche una carriera cinematografica, vincendo il Golden Globe per la migliore attrice in un film commedia o musicale per Evita (1996) e per la migliore canzone originale per Masterpiece, tratta dal film da lei diretto W.E. - Edward e Wallis (2011).
